Continuous Nerve Block May Reduce Opioid Use After Minimally Invasive Lung Surgery

A new study finds that using a continuous serratus anterior plane block as part of pain management for patients undergoing video-assisted thoracoscopic surgery, a minimally invasive lung surgery, can reduce early opioid use and may shorten hospital stays.
